Como instalar o mariadb 10 no rhel 8

Como instalar o mariadb 10 no rhel 8

Mariadb é uma alternativa popular ao sistema de gerenciamento de banco de dados MySQL. É desenvolvido pelos desenvolvedores originais do MySQL e deve permanecer em código aberto.

Mariadb é rápido e confiável, suporta diferentes motores de armazenamento e possui plugins, o que o torna perfeito para uma ampla gama de casos de uso.

Neste tutorial, vamos mostrar como instalar Mariadb servidor em seu RHEL 8. Estaremos instalando Mariadb 10.3.10 versão.

Observação: Este tutorial presume que você tem uma assinatura ativa do RHEL 8 e que tem acesso raiz ao seu sistema RHEL. Como alternativa, você pode usar um usuário privilegiado e executar os comandos com sudo.

Instalando o servidor MariaDB

Para instalar o Mariadb Servidor, usaremos o seguinte comando yum para concluir a instalação.

# yum instalar mariadb-server 

Isso instalará o Mariadb servidor e todas as dependências necessárias.

Instalando o mariadb no RHEL 8

Depois que a instalação estiver concluída, você pode iniciar o Mariadb serviço com:

# SystemCtl Start Mariadb 

Se você deseja que o serviço Mariadb fosse iniciado automaticamente após a inicialização de cada sistema, você pode executar o seguinte comando:

# SystemCtl Ativar mariadb 

Verifique o status do Mariadb serviço com:

# status Systemctl mariadb 
Inicie o serviço MariaDB no RHEL 8

Instalação segura de MariaDB

Agora que começamos nosso serviço, é hora de melhorar sua segurança. Configuraremos a senha root, desativaremos o login root remoto, removeremos o banco de dados de teste e o usuário anônimo. Finalmente vamos recarregar todos os privilégios.

Para esse fim, basta executar o seguinte comando e responder às perguntas de acordo:

# mysql_secure_installation 

Observe que a senha do usuário root está vazia; portanto, se você quiser alterá -la, basta pressionar "digitar", quando solicitado a senha atual. O resto você pode seguir as etapas e respostas na imagem abaixo:

Servidor Mariadb seguro no RHEL 8

Acesse o servidor mariadb

Vamos um pouco mais fundo e criar um banco de dados, usuário e dar privilégios a esse usuário sobre o banco de dados. Para acessar o servidor com console, você pode usar o seguinte comando:

# mysql -u root -p 

Quando solicitado, digite a senha raiz que você definiu anteriormente.

Agora vamos criar nosso banco de dados. Para esse fim no prompt de mariadb, execute o seguinte comando:

Mariadb [(nenhum)]> Criar banco de dados Tecmint; 

Isso criará um novo banco de dados nomeado Tecmint. Em vez de acessar esse banco de dados com nosso usuário root, criaremos um usuário de banco de dados separado, que terá privilégios apenas para esse banco de dados.

Vamos criar nosso novo usuário chamado Tecmint_user e conceder -lhe privilégios no Tecmint banco de dados, com o seguinte comando:

Mariadb [(nenhum)]> Conceda tudo sobre Tecmint.* Para [Email Protected] identificado por 'SecurePassowrd'; 

Ao criar seu próprio usuário, substitua “SecurePassword” com a senha que você deseja dar a esse usuário.

Quando você terminar os comandos acima, digite "desistir" no aviso para sair do MariaDB:

Mariadb [(nenhum)]> desistir; 
Criar banco de dados em mariadb

Agora você pode usar o novo usuário para acessar o Tecmint base de dados.

# mysql -u tecmint_user -p 

Quando solicitado, insira a senha para esse usuário. Para alterar o banco de dados usado, você pode usar o seguinte no prompt de mariadb:

Mariadb [(nenhum)]> Use Tecmint; 

Isso mudará o banco de dados atual para Tecmint.

Acesse o banco de dados MARIADB

Como alternativa, você pode emitir o comando mysql especificando o nome do banco de dados, bem como mostrado.

# mysql -u tecmint_user -p tecmint 

Dessa forma, quando você entrar na senha do usuário, você estará usando diretamente o Tecmint base de dados.

Saiba mais sobre MariaDB

Aqui você aprendeu alguns dos princípios básicos do mariadb, mas há muito mais para explorar. Se você deseja aprimorar o conhecimento do seu banco de dados, pode verificar nossos guias aqui:

  1. Aprenda MySQL / Mariadb para iniciantes - Parte 1
  2. Aprenda MySQL / Mariadb para iniciantes - Parte 2
  3. Comandos de Administração do Basicro Básico do MySQL - Parte III
  4. 20 Comandos MySQL (MySqladmin) para Administração de Database - Parte IV
  5. 15 dicas úteis de ajuste e otimização de desempenho de mariadb - Parte V

É isso. Neste tutorial, você aprendeu a instalar e proteger Mariadb servidor e crie seu primeiro banco de dados. Se você tiver alguma dúvida, fique à vontade para publicá -las na seção de comentários.